Restricting Calls
You can restrict incoming and outgoing calls. (This
setting does not apply to 911 or Sprint Customer
Service.)
1. Press > Settings > More... > Restrict and Lock >
Voice, and then enter your lock code.
2. Select Restrict > Incoming Calls or Outgoing Calls.
3. Highlight an option and press .
n
Allow All to make orreceive all calls.
n
Contacts Only to make orreceive calls to or from
Contacts entries, voicemail, or special numbers
only.
n
Special #s Only to make or receive calls to or from
special numbers only.
Special Numbers
Special numbers are important numbers that you have
designated as being “always available.”You can call to
and receive calls from special numbers even if your
phone is locked.
You can save up to three special numbers.
To add or replace a special number:
1. Press > Settings > More... > Security >
Special Numbers.
2. Select a location for yourentry.
3. Enter the number and press .
–or–
Press OPTIONS (right softkey) to select from your
Contacts or voicemail number.
4. Press DONE
(left softkey)
.
Note
There are no speed dial options associated with
special numbers.
You cannot make calls to orreceive calls from
special numbers if Voice is set to Locked in
Restrict and Lock. (See “Locking Voice Calls”on
page 48.)
Note
Restricted incoming calls are forwarded to
voicemail.
If
Contacts Only or Special #s Only is selected, you
can edit the Contacts only from
Edit Contacts List in
the Security menu.
